Alert Details
The NSW Rural Fire Service (RFS) has issued a bushfire alert for a grass fire in the Tabulam area. The current alert level is set to Advice, indicating that while a fire is present, there is no immediate threat to life or property. The incident is being managed by the Rural Fire Service.
Affected Areas
The alert specifically covers the area of Bruxner Hwy, Tabulam 2469, located within the Kyogle Council Area.
